Kepler-963 c
Kepler-963 c is a confirmed rocky exoplanet 2,516 ly from Earth in the constellation Cygnus, discovered in 2024 by Kepler.
Transit: spotted by the tiny, repeating dip in its star’s light each time the planet crosses in front of it.
Standing on Kepler-963 c, you would weigh roughly about 57% less than you do on Earth. Bathing the surface in warm white light. A year passes in just 22.1 hours.

What is the gravity on Kepler-963 c?
Kepler-963 c's surface gravity is about 0.43 times Earth's, estimated from its size.
How much would you weigh on Kepler-963 c?
Someone who weighs 150 pounds on Earth would weigh about 65 pounds on Kepler-963 c.
How far is Kepler-963 c from Earth?
Kepler-963 c lies about 2,516 light-years from Earth.
How long would it take to get to Kepler-963 c?
At the speed of NASA's Parker Solar Probe, the fastest craft ever built, the journey would take about 3.9 million years.
How long is a year on Kepler-963 c?
Kepler-963 c completes one orbit of its star in 22.1 hours.
